Вопрос задан 05.08.2018 в 14:42. Предмет Информатика. Спрашивает Волошина Катя.

Нарисовать блок схему и составить программу паскаль. x^2-3,если x<5,z= 11x-4,если x>=5

0 0
Перейти к ответам

Ответы на вопрос

Внимание! Ответы на вопросы дают живые люди. Они могут содержать ошибочную информацию, заблуждения, а также ответы могут быть сгенерированы нейросетями. Будьте внимательны. Если вы уверены, что ответ неверный, нажмите кнопку "Пожаловаться" под ответом.
Отвечает Борцов Егор.
Program nhogdenie_z;
uses crt;
var x,z:integer;
begin
writeln('Введите x');
readln(x);
if x<5 then
begin
 z:=(x^2)-3;
writeln(' Z = ',z);
end;
else  
Begin
z:=11*x-4;
writeln('Z = ',z);
end;
readkey;
end.
0 0
Отвечает нейросеть ChatGpt. Будьте внимательны, ответы нейросети могут содержать ошибочные или выдуманные данные.

Для начала, давайте разберемся с задачей и составим блок-схему для данной программы.

Блок-схема:

``` +-------------------+ | Ввод x | +-------------------+ | v +-------------------+ | x < 5? | +-------------------+ | v +-------------------+ | x^2 - 3 | +-------------------+ | v +-------------------+ | Вывод результата | +-------------------+ ```

Теперь, когда у нас есть блок-схема, давайте составим программу на языке Паскаль, которая реализует данную логику.

Программа на Паскале:

```pascal program CalculateExpression;

var x, z: Integer;

begin // Ввод значения x Write('Введите значение x: '); Readln(x);

// Проверка условия x < 5 if x < 5 then begin // Вычисление выражения x^2 - 3 z := x * x - 3; end else begin // Вычисление выражения 11x - 4 z := 11 * x - 4; end;

// Вывод результата Writeln('Результат: ', z);

end. ```

В данной программе мы сначала запрашиваем у пользователя значение переменной `x`. Затем мы проверяем условие `x < 5`. Если оно истинно, то мы вычисляем выражение `x^2 - 3` и сохраняем результат в переменную `z`. Если условие ложно, то мы вычисляем выражение `11x - 4` и также сохраняем результат в переменную `z`. В конце программы мы выводим значение переменной `z` на экран.

Примечание: Пожалуйста, убедитесь, что ваша среда разработки поддерживает язык Паскаль и правильно настроена для его компиляции и выполнения.

0 0

Топ вопросов за вчера в категории Информатика

Последние заданные вопросы в категории Информатика

Задать вопрос